LEXINGTON, Ky. — Crafters with Mystic Zebra Crafts are working to create a permanent space where people with disabilities and neurodivergent individuals can sell their work, learn skills and connect with others.
The group turns yarn and other materials into handmade items while helping crafters build their own businesses. Mystic Zebra Crafts hopes to open its first storefront next year.
“Most people have somebody in their life who is neurodivergent, disabled, connected to a rare disorder in some way, or all of those things, which I’m in every category,” said Jo Grayson, co-founder of Mystic Zebra Crafts. “And that’s our business model, is this is a place for people like ourselves and like Tiffany and Allora to, you know, start their own business and run their own business.”…
